Workshop - The Psychology, Art and Science of Gathering Business Requirements
The Psychology, Art and Science of Gathering Business Requirements
Project management methodologies work “on paper” and “in theory,” unfortunately, they generally fail once people are added to the mix. The focus on the psychology, art, and science of gathering business requirements is the major contributor to project success where success is defined as being on time, within scope, and at or below budget.

About the Presenter

Anthony Reed, CPA, PMP, MBA, MS is the true Renaissance man. This globetrotting business executive and marathoner (26.2-mile/42.2K) has passions for life, adventures, learning, and teaching. He has over 25 years of managing multi-million dollar, international projects. He was also on the Oracle Applications Users’ Group (OAUG) Board of Directors and The Dallas Oracle Users’ Group CIO Advisory Board. His undergraduate degrees are in mathematics and management. His MBA and MS are in management and accounting, respectively. As an adjunct professor, he taught project management, IT, business management, and accounting. He has published five books and over fifty articles. And he’s spoken at accounting, software quality, project management, and IT conferences around the world.
